Other Fudds at Maine Fudd Volunteer HQ

Dr. 'Doc' Zach Matthews
Retired, old-fashion country doctor who serves as the base physician. He's more concerned with the well being of his patients then with their backgrounds/affiliation. MIA and presumed dead after the Maine Battle of 1999.

Carol Blake
Human widow of Steve Blake. Caring homemaker and very motherly to her children, she's quite able to defend herself and family with a Fudd-issue 20 gauge shotgun. She is also an exceptional cook, her Yankee pot roast with homemade gravy and all the trimmings (Steve's favorite) shouldn't be missed. She has kept much to herself since her husband's death in the fall of 2000.

Matt Blake
Thirteen, going on fourteen year old (Winter/spring 2002) human son of Steve and Carol.

Cathy Blake
Adopted devilbunny daughter of Steve and Carol. She was a human girl and best friend of Julie Blake until they were kidnaped by buns and infected with HLV. The buns arranged the murder of her real parents. (See The County for the full story.) After her rescue, she was losing her battle for life with HLV. Steve (under much duress and wanting to help her end the pain) bit her to speed-up the end. Instead, it gave her the boost to fully convert. In the spring of '97, she donated a kidney to Steve, who's own were failing after a failed experiment to reverse HLV (see To Be or Not To Be.) She served for a while in the Army of Fudd providing Fudd troops with in hand-to-paw combat training in early 1999, only to be captured by bun forces in the spring of 1999 and escaped that fall. She has since fallen in love with a regbun, Joey Snowpaw, and has had one litter of five kits. She is currently on indefinite leave from the Army of Fudd. Her current loyalty to the Army of Fudd is in question. In the meantime, she has relocated with her mate and kits to Volo Bog Warren. She and her mate occasionally visit her mate's brother, Mustard Snowpaw, chief mentat at Namakata Labs.

Julie Blake
Biological daughter of Steve and Carol who was kidnaped and converted by the devilbunnies (see above under Cathy). She resigned from Army of Fudd Intelligence after her first mission to Volo Bog Warren in Northern Illinois, and joined that warren. She has since had one litter of four kits, two female and two male (Thistledown, Sunfall, Brownpaw, and Smudge) with her mate, Orchid, the warren medbun. She rejoined the Intelligence service in January 1999 and helped rescue Eugene Pomerleau from Denverwarren. Her current whereabouts are unknown, but rumor has it she's trying to find deep cover intelligence agents trapped behind fluffy lines. Rumor has it she found one of these agents in early 2001 and helped him resettle at Volo Bog.

Captain George Stickney
Real good friend of Steve Blake and Godfather of Julie. Though he calls Maine Fudd HQ his homebase, his assignments take him off base and across the country quite a bit. He is also the uncle of the 'late' symp, Jim "Steekman" Stickney.

LT Donald O'Keefe
Formerly of Lubbock Fudd Intelligence, he is the base's communications expert. If you send a message to or from Maine HQ, you'll more then likely talk to O'Keefe.

Captain Audpaul Sawtelle
Lumberjack Fudd and current second in command of the base. He served as temp. commander when Eugene was MIA late 1999 through early 2000. Like all of the Lumberjacks, he speaks in heavy French-accented English.


LT Aldin Oakhurst
Hero of the Namakata Rabies epidemic, Aldin prefers to be called by his last name, Oakhurst, rather then be confused for his namesake, Aldin Busheytail. He has been assigned to Maine Fudd HQ from Namakata to oversee squirrel scout operations. He has settled in with his mate, Sassafras, one of Mustard SnowPaw's daughters.

You will also come across groups of Lumberjack Fudds on base, all with French names (at least the last names are French) and bad Canadian/Quebec French accents. There is also a group of about ten squirrels serving near the base at any one time on assignment from Namakata.
